Is that too big? More importantly, does he have the speed/flexibility of a FS? More and more teams are going away from the “Traditional Strong Safety” (Roy Williams, Kenoy Kennedy, etc), and going with 2 hybrid safeties…..essentially 2 FS back there. Schwartz is part of this trend with his “Left Safety/Right Safety” setup. Extra size is ok, as long as the player still has the range, fluidity, and cover skills of a free safety…..that’s a prerequisite. So……does he have enough of all that to fit our system? Since Gunther worked with him, he’ll know. The defense Gunther has now is slightly different from his last defense in KC. If he fits the current system, absolutely, claim him.
